My client are a large construction organisation with offices throughout the country.

They are looking for an experienced Administrator to join their growing team. The ideal candidate will have experience in a similar role in the construction sector.

Package will include:24,000 - 28,000, 25days holiday + BH, company pension, onsite parking, private medical and dental, Immediate start available.

Duties will include but not limited

  • Coordinating office activities and operations to secure efficiency and compliance to company procedures Dealing with telephone and e mail enquiries
  • Creating and maintaining filing system
  • Scheduling and attending meetings, creating agendas and taking minute
  • Organising travel and accommodation for staff
  • Letter writing, keeping diaries and arranging appointment
  • Using a variety of software packages, such as Microsoft word, Outlook, Excel and Sage to produce correspondence and documents and to maintain presentations, record spreadsheets and database
  • Devising and maintaining office systems and database
  • Liaising with staff in other departments and with external contacts
  • Ordering and maintaining stationery and equipment
  • Organising and sending outgoing post
  • Organising and storing paperwork, documents and computer based information
  • Photocopying, scanning and printing various documents
  • Preparation of quotes, tenders and project reports for Management

Qualifications and key skills required

  • Ideally have Construction / Engineering Admin experience
  • Sage experience preferred (Ideally 200) or Eque2
  • Strong organisational skills
  • Good understanding of invoicing and purchase order process
  • Oral and written communication skill
  • Tact, discretion, and respect for confidentiality
  • A pleasant, confident telephone manner
